What you will need:
9 inch square baking dish, greased and lined with parchment paper (leaving some overhang for easy removal)
1 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
6 tablespoons unsalted butter
1 cup brown s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 large eggs
1 cup white chocolate chips
Powdered sugar for dusting
Preheat oven to 325 degrees fahrenheit. In a b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t. Set aside. In a small saucepan over medium heat, melt butter until just beginning to brown, stirring constantly. Allow to cool down a bit.
In another bowl, beat together browned butter, brown sugar and vanilla. Add in eggs and beat until combined. Slowly add in flour mixture until just combined. Fold in white chocolate chips.
Pour into prepared baking dish and bake for about 20 minutes. Cool on a wire rack for 10 minutes before pulling out by the parchment paper. Cool completely. Once cooled, dust powdered sugar on top. Cut into squares, serve and enjoy!
Makes 16 blondies. Store in an airtight container at room temp.
